IMO...nope just a regular cent...On VV look at the lower curve of the S in TRUST (much thicker than yours) and the top of the U ( has 2 extensions raising up on the left of both the "starting" and ending" portion ) that's how I see it.
More (most) often the letters/numbers get wider from circulation flattening. Or if the dies get semi-clogged with "grease" . Here is a diagram found in the CCF Search Box:
